开发上手笔记 - Goerli 测试网接入

准备工作

相关链接

https://www.bilibili.com/video/BV1Ca411n7ta/?p=7&spm_id_from=pageDriver&vd_source=fe8256cdc8edee80e8a7f1e8467a5f68

如果想在区块链上签名一笔交易,需要支付一定的 gas fee。我们要想学习区块链以及智能合约的开发,首先就需要一个开发环境来提供我们学习和实验。本文主要则是记录如何在 Goerli 测试网上进行一笔交易。

打开 Metamask 测试网络

账号头像-设置-高级-显示测试网络-启用

注册一个测试钱包

这里建议最好建立一个专用的测试钱包,虽然钱包在不同的网络间是隔离的,不过考虑到开发的原因,最好还是新建一个专用的测试账号(物理隔离)

切换到 Goerli 测试网络

post image

测试环境工具

Goerli Etherscan - 用于查询钱包地址在链上信息

https://goerli.etherscan.io/

Faucets 水管 - 用于获取测试 Ethereum Icon

https://faucets.chain.link/

准备起飞~

获取测试用 Ethereum

Faucets 访问后,链接上钱包账号(记得用 Metamask 已经切换到 Goerli 测试网以及测试账号)
Faucets 访问后,链接上钱包账号(记得用 Metamask 已经切换到 Goerli 测试网以及测试账号)

注意 Faucets 网络和目标测试网络一致(当前我们选择的是 Goerli),链接成功后,则可以选择请求分配测试 Ethereum,完成下面的验证后,点击 send request

初学我们可以去掉 TestLink 的选择(默认是选上的)
初学我们可以去掉 TestLink 的选择(默认是选上的)

发送后,我们会弹出一个进度等到弹框,其中下面的 hash code 就是该笔交易的唯一 hash,点击即可跳转到 Goerli Etherscan 查看详情信息。

等待中
等待中

这笔交易详情

https://goerli.etherscan.io/tx/0x7b4098e76431bcd91bfd6e7c5ef715d9f0e8eb8f1d21ab0498daef590f3d7904

等待片刻后即可完成

交易完成
交易完成

起飞!

再次打开 Metamask 即可看到账户中资产变成了 0.1 GoerliETH

post image